2023 Hyundai SANTA FE: complaints, problems and recalls

Explore the records behind recurring owner reports.

Key facts

207 owner complaints analyzed

1 distinct recall campaigns

9,100 mi median reported failure mileage

Scope: 2023 model year. Data snapshot: . 19 complaints include usable failure mileage.

Recall history

1 distinct campaigns affect this selection. Announcement dates below are different from vehicle model years. A campaign may cover multiple years.

23V181000 · Trailer Hitches

Reported: 2023-03-17 (March 17, 2023)

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2019-2023 Santa Fe, 2021-2023 Santa Fe HEV, 2022-2023 Santa Fe Plug-in HEV and Santa Cruz vehicles potentially equipped with a tow hitch harness installed as original equipment, or purchased as an accessory through a Hyundai dealership. Water accumulation on the tow hitch harness module printed circuit board (PCB) may cause an electrical short, which can result in a fire.

Consequence: A fire while parked or driving can increase the risk of injury.

Remedy: Owners are advised to park their vehicles outside and away from structures until the remedy is completed. Dealers will install a new fuse and wire extension kit as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ed starting May 16, 2023.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9460. Hyundai's number for this recall is 244. This recall is an expansion of previous recall number 22V-633.
